Output 70de228b50d22d2f5c2bc08514575b80f10dd6b89d3f47d2a97f1a667505599e:0

value
3458185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3ffcea3752e25dc66cc7cccc2b116622e32884a OP_EQUAL
address
3J6mKgAEpmXNnZqjY5YvfFoAGKX1gCA8bE
transaction
70de228b50d22d2f5c2bc08514575b80f10dd6b89d3f47d2a97f1a667505599e
spent
true